Product Overview

Koenigsegg Regera is a targa-top supercar in production from 2016 to 2022. It was powered by a hybrid drivetrain based on Koenigsegg's bi-turbo V8 engine that displaced 5.1 liters.
The first hybrid car with this type of powertrain setup, the Regera is likely inspired by the e-CVT transmission found in Toyota's hybrid vehicles. Still, the Regera is at the polar opposite in terms of performance, boasting 1500hp of combined power output driving the rear wheels.
Like most other Koenigsegg vehicles, the Regera is a targa top.
Drivers who appreciate handling will be pleased to know that the Koenigsegg Regera comes with double-wishbone suspensions at all four corners. Koenigsegg even made carbon fiber wheels available as an option.
